Nomination Process: How the Madness Unfolds

If you think the Golden Globe nominations just appear out of thin air, think again. Behind the scenes, it’s a whirlwind of ballots, debates, and high-stakes decisions. The process starts with a flood of submissions from the best in motion picture, television limited series, anthology series, and more. Members of the Hollywood Foreign Press Association (HFPA) then dive into the chaos, watching, analyzing, and voting for their favorites in every category—from drama series to musical or comedy. Netflix led all distributors this year with an impressive 35 nominations across film and television, solidifying its dominance in the industry. The qualifying eligibility period for films and television shows is from January 1 through December 31, 2025.
First, there’s a preliminary round to narrow the field. Then, a second round of voting determines the final nominees, setting the stage for the most anticipated awards ceremony of the year. This year’s event, hosted by the razor-sharp Nikki Glaser, promises not just the usual glamour but also a dose of stand-up comedy and show-stopping musical numbers. Nikki Glaser will return as the host of the Golden Globe Awards for the second consecutive year. The Golden Globes don’t just celebrate motion pictures—they shine a spotlight on television series, with categories for Best Television Series – Drama and Best Television Series – Musical or Comedy, plus honors for supporting actors and actresses like Owen Cooper and Claire Danes. The final ballots will be sent to voters on December 19, 2025, with a deadline for receipt on January 3, 2026.
Special recognition is also on the agenda: the Carol Burnett Award for outstanding contributions to television will go to the ever-iconic Sarah Jessica Parker, while the legendary Helen Mirren will receive the Cecil B. DeMille Award for her lifetime of unforgettable performances. With every nomination and every award, the Golden Globes prove that in Hollywood, the madness is always worth it. This year, the awards will also break new ground by recognizing podcasters for the first time with a new award category, highlighting the evolving landscape of entertainment. Nominees for the Best Podcast category include Armchair Expert With Dax Shepard and NPR's Up First.
